关系代数作业参考答案.pptxVIP

  • 8
  • 0
  • 约3.64千字
  • 约 33页
  • 2024-02-26 发布于河北
  • 举报

关系代数作业参考答案2024-02-03

目录contents关系代数基本概念与性质选择运算详解投影运算详解连接运算详解除法运算详解复杂查询优化策略

01关系代数基本概念与性质

123关系代数是一种用于处理关系数据库中的数据的查询语言,它基于数学中的集合论和谓词逻辑。关系代数通过一系列运算符对关系进行操作,从而得到新的关系,实现对数据的查询、更新和管理。关系代数在数据库领域中具有重要地位,是理解数据库查询语言(如SQL)的基础。关系代数定义及作用

0102选择(Selectio…从关系中选择满足给定条件的元组。投影(Projecti…从关系中选择指定的属性列。连接(Join)根据两个关系中的共同属性,将它们连接起来得到一个新的关系。集合运算(SetOp…包括并集、交集、差集等,用于对两个具有相同属性列的关系进行集合级别的操作。重命名(Renamin…对关系或属性进行重命名,以避免名称冲突或简化查询。030405基本运算符介绍

运算性质与规律运算符之间可以组合使用,形成复杂的查询表达式。关系代数中的运算可以等价转换为SQL查询语句,反之亦然。选择、投影和连接等运算符具有封闭性,即运算结果仍然是一个关系。运算顺序对查询结果有影响,需要遵循一定的优先级规则。

可以使用选择运算符从学生关系中选择满足条件的元组。查询满足特定条件的学生信息可以使用投影运算符从学生关系中选择姓名和年龄属性列。

您可能关注的文档

文档评论(0)

1亿VIP精品文档

相关文档